X-Git-Url: https://git.lizzy.rs/?a=blobdiff_plain;ds=sidebyside;f=rustfmt.toml;h=2a034845c6e0b5df42b0ef7757ed84aebd60fa9d;hb=bae3d0dfc716ccbe511455275b77ccb3b5b8437b;hp=0a90c89bffe8d5cdf7cda55435763c2c2408a114;hpb=07effe18b01bfe559c6bcdc07ab7f004292bc8cc;p=rust.git diff --git a/rustfmt.toml b/rustfmt.toml index 0a90c89bffe..2a034845c6e 100644 --- a/rustfmt.toml +++ b/rustfmt.toml @@ -6,55 +6,12 @@ merge_derives = false # by default we ignore everything in the repository # tidy only checks files which are not ignored, each entry follows gitignore style ignore = [ + "build", + # tests for now are not formatted, as they are sometimes pretty-printing constrained # (and generally rustfmt can move around comments in UI-testing incompatible ways) "src/test", - # tidy issues (line length, etc.) - # to be fixed shortly - "src/libcore/iter/adapters/mod.rs", - "src/libcore/iter/traits/iterator.rs", - "src/librustc/hir/lowering.rs", - "src/librustc/infer/error_reporting/nice_region_error/outlives_closure.rs", - "src/librustc/lint/mod.rs", - "src/librustc/middle/resolve_lifetime.rs", - "src/librustc/traits/mod.rs", - "src/librustc/ty/constness.rs", - "src/librustc/ty/context.rs", - "src/librustc/ty/wf.rs", - "src/librustc_codegen_llvm/back/write.rs", - "src/librustc_codegen_llvm/consts.rs", - "src/librustc_codegen_llvm/debuginfo/metadata.rs", - "src/librustc_codegen_ssa/base.rs", - "src/librustc_codegen_ssa/mir/place.rs", - "src/librustc_codegen_utils/symbol_names/v0.rs", - "src/librustc_errors/emitter.rs", - "src/librustc_mir/borrow_check/diagnostics/mutability_errors.rs", - "src/librustc_mir/borrow_check/type_check/mod.rs", - "src/librustc_mir/build/expr/as_rvalue.rs", - "src/librustc_mir/build/matches/mod.rs", - "src/librustc_mir/build/mod.rs", - "src/librustc_mir/const_eval.rs", - "src/librustc_mir/interpret/place.rs", - "src/librustc_mir/monomorphize/collector.rs", - "src/librustc_passes/ast_validation.rs", - "src/librustc_resolve/lib.rs", - "src/librustc_resolve/resolve_imports.rs", - "src/librustc_typeck/astconv.rs", - "src/librustc_typeck/check/_match.rs", - "src/librustc_typeck/check/coercion.rs", - "src/librustc_typeck/check/method/confirm.rs", - "src/librustc_typeck/check/mod.rs", - "src/librustc_typeck/check/wfcheck.rs", - "src/librustdoc/html/markdown/tests.rs", - "src/libstd/sys/sgx/abi/mem.rs", - "src/libstd/sys/unix/os.rs", - "src/libsyntax_expand/parse/lexer/tests.rs", - "src/libsyntax_expand/parse/tests.rs", - "src/libsyntax_ext/test.rs", - "src/tools/build-manifest/src/main.rs", - "src/librustc_feature", - # do not format submodules "src/doc/book", "src/doc/edition-guide", @@ -71,4 +28,7 @@ ignore = [ "src/tools/rls", "src/tools/rust-installer", "src/tools/rustfmt", + + # We do not format this file as it is externally sourced and auto-generated. + "src/libstd/sys/cloudabi/abi/cloudabi.rs", ]